The question

What is the relationship between the unseen (Al-Ghayb) and Solomon's saying, "We have been given of all things," and Allah's saying, "And whoever is grateful, he is only grateful for [the benefit of] himself"?

The answer

Allah Almighty's saying, "And we were given of everything" means everything that is needed, such as knowledge, prophethood, wisdom, wealth, and the subjugation of creatures. And Allah Almighty's saying, "And whoever is grateful - he is only grateful for [the benefit of] himself" indicates that the benefit of gratitude redounds to the grateful person himself, as it necessitates the continuity and increase of blessings. It has no relation to the Unseen, even though Allah informs His prophets of the Unseen as a support for them, but this is not inferred from these two verses.
